光点科技
2023-08-15 广告
2023-08-15 广告
通常情况下,我们会按照结构模型把系统产生的数据分为三种类型:结构化数据、半结构化数据和非结构化数据。结构化数据,即行数据,是存储在数据库里,可以用二维表结构来逻辑表达实现的数据。最常见的就是数字数据和文本数据,它们可以某种标准格式存在于文件...
点击进入详情页
本回答由光点科技提供
展开全部
静态游标就是自己定义游标名自己用或者用系统给出的名称(sql);
动态游标则是调用别人的游标,B去调用A中定义的游标。。。。
动态游标则是调用别人的游标,B去调用A中定义的游标。。。。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
最接近正确答案的却被点踩。
上边airson79那个屎一样的回答,前半句说的是软解析,后半句说的是绑定变量。oracle静态动态游标的区别就是静态游标时声明之初就已经知道结果的,例如静态SQL执行时的隐式游标,或者使用静态SQL声明的游标。
动态游标指声明时结果集不确定的,一般也就是用于调用其他的游标的,例如用于引用静态游标的sys_refcursor或者使用ref cursor类型的游标(无论之后使用静态还是动态SQL定义)。
除了引用静态游标的sys_refcursor类型的动态游标外,一般的动态游标的定义语法都是:
TYPE 游标类型 IS REF CURSOR; --定义一个动态游标类型
游标名 游标类型; --正式声明一个动态游标
上边airson79那个屎一样的回答,前半句说的是软解析,后半句说的是绑定变量。oracle静态动态游标的区别就是静态游标时声明之初就已经知道结果的,例如静态SQL执行时的隐式游标,或者使用静态SQL声明的游标。
动态游标指声明时结果集不确定的,一般也就是用于调用其他的游标的,例如用于引用静态游标的sys_refcursor或者使用ref cursor类型的游标(无论之后使用静态还是动态SQL定义)。
除了引用静态游标的sys_refcursor类型的动态游标外,一般的动态游标的定义语法都是:
TYPE 游标类型 IS REF CURSOR; --定义一个动态游标类型
游标名 游标类型; --正式声明一个动态游标
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询